To calculate Multi-Factor Productivity (MFP), we need to divide the total output by the total input costs.
The formula for MFP is:
MFP = Output / (Labor Cost + Solvent Cost + Machine Rental Cost)
Given:
- Labor Cost: 520 hours at $13 per hour = $6,760
- Solvent Cost: 100 gallons at $5 per gallon = $500
- Machine Rental Cost: 20 days at $50 per day = $1,000
Total input cost = $6,760 + $500 + $1,000 = $8,260
The total output (cleaned items) is 650 items.
MFP = 650 / 8260 ≈ 0.0787 items per dollar
